London 2012 Olympic Torch Relay
Print a PDF
The London 2012 Olympic torch relay begins on 19 May 2012 at Land's End and ends 70 days later on 27 July at the opening ceremony in the Olympic Stadium. Jersey will be the most southerly stop that the torch makes as part of its trip around the British Isles. The torch convoy will travel from Bel Royal at approximately 12:40, along Jersey's south coast, passing The Freedom Tree sculpture next to the Radisson Blu Hotel, around Liberty Wharf and stopping at Weighbridge Place at approximately 13:10 before finishing on Victoria Avenue alongside Lower Park. Viewers can watch the torch on a giant screen at the Olympic Torch celebrations at Weighbridge Place. There will be food stalls in place and some Olympic themed street theatre to keep everyone amused. Attendance is free.
